Gone are the days when entertainment was limited to traditional sources such as television, film, and music. Today, anyone with a smartphone and an internet connection can create and share content with a global audience. Social media platforms such as YouTube, TikTok, and Instagram have given rise to a new generation of content creators, who have become famous and influential in their own right.
The rise of online content and popular media has had a significant impact on traditional entertainment. Many TV shows and movies are now being produced with online audiences in mind, with some even being released exclusively on streaming platforms such as Netflix and Hulu.

Blockbuster franchises and viral internet trends create a unified global pop culture. Concurrently, streaming platforms have enabled localized content (such as South Korean dramas or Spanish-language thrillers) to find unprecedented international audiences, proving that hyper-local stories can achieve universal appeal.
One of the most significant disruptions in popular media is the democratization of content creation. Historically, production required expensive equipment, distribution networks, and institutional backing. Today, anyone with a smartphone and an internet connection can reach a global audience.

Currently, artificial intelligence (AI) is driving the next wave of transformation. AI tools are restructuring production pipelines, from automated video editing and script analysis to synthetic voice acting and visual effects. For consumers, AI promises even deeper personalization, potentially generating custom content tailored to individual viewer preferences in real-time.
